Principal Advisor - Factory

Role Summary:

  • Steer the collaboration within Operations and manage the interface with Product Management, Engineering and Purchasing.
  • Requirements management and premises within the product project representing the Operations perspectives.
  • Managing resources and ensuring efficient utilization of project management tools (e.g. project plan, risk management, change management, documentation and reporting).
  • Assess the feasibility of new product or strategic collaboration projects from Operations view in alignment with all Operations functions.
  • Working on several tasks while self-responsible working on the specification of costs, goals, deadlines and methods.
  • Developing content for specified tasks with mostly existing, in-depth expert knowledge of the task areas.
  • Independently preparing and coordinating decision papers, taking into account deadlines, costs and deviations in content.
  • Developing and evaluating alternatives, taking into account departmental objectives (on time, on spec, on budget).
  • Specify and secure the application of novel technologies under consideration of internal and external regulations.

Role Responsibilities:

  • Full responsibility for the coordination of the interface between Operations, Development, Purchasing, Finance and Product Management.
  • Responsibility for design for manufacturing and design to cost process within Operations.
  • Setting up the SE-Team (simultaneous engineering) within Operations incl. definition of the governance for SE-Team structure.
  • Responsible for reporting project status in Project meeting and to Headquarter.
  • Setting up governance for operating process regarding change management within Operations and the interfaces.
  • Change Manager for all releases of approved changes by Operations (incl. full evaluation on time, spec, budget) - Managing the Interface for Changes with Engineering, Prod. management.
  • Initiation of change requests and preparation and presentation of decision papers. Coordinate with relevant Operations departments regarding the implementation of product requirements from Product Management, Reporting and leading Change management.
  • Governance and standardization of Project Management within Operations in close alignment with Product Management.
  • Furthermore: Special tasks within the scope of the job holder's knowledge.

Additional responsibilities

  • Working closely with PowerCo SE on Ramp Up during ramp up of first Gigafactory SF.SZ-1.

Qualifications

 

Qualifications:

  • 10+ years of professional experience in chemical industry, preferred in battery and/or automotive industry.

Education:

Required

  • Bachelor in chemistry, chemical engineering, material sciences, or a comparable qualification.

Desired

  • Master or Doctorate Degree in chemistry, chemical engineering, material sciences, or a comparable qualification.

Skills:

  • Shares a real passion for our mission and vision of a carbonless future.
  • Analytical and conceptual thinking – using logic and reason, creative and strategic.
  • Able to lead Project (set the Project goal, costs, team, etc.).
  • Communication skills – interpersonal, ability manage relationships internally (within team, with other teams) and externally (suppliers, teams of partnering companies).
  • Experienced in process development and leading technical discussions between equipment planning and technical development.
  • Organized, meticulous, and has clear written and verbal communication.
  • Ability to successfully manage projects and meet deadlines amidst changing requirements and priorities.
  • Integration – joining people, processes or systems.
  • Embrace new challenges, learn new techniques, and surpass internal goals.
  • Demonstrate flexibility and resourcefulness allowing smooth adaptation to a constantly evolving environment and work priorities.

Specialized Skills:

Required

  • Communication and presentation skills.
  • Analytical and problem-solving skills to anticipate challenges and identify solutions.
  • Experience in developing strong working relationships across many layers of an organization and across cultural boundaries.
  • Expert knowledge in lithium ion battery design and manufacturing processes.

Desired

  • Knowledge in ramping up a new product into mass production.

Work Flexibility

  • Day shift working time (engineering table place) – traveling time up to 70%.

In San Jose, California, the salary range for this role is $153,400 to $230,000, depending on education and experience.
